Set up a SP Farm based on the SP 2013 On-Premises Best Practices

Am having the below requirements from my customer:

 130 documents in a document library and in a  year there are about 50 document libraries would be created for my site collection.

Also there are going to be multiple workflows running in this site collection on multiple document libraries.

There are 35 splists in the to-be system.these may have some 1000+ records as these are acting as the datasource for end-user's custom web forms.

 Search is also going to be a important role in this application having some 20 refiners in the search center site collec.

Planning to have the NTLM Authentication, Windows AD based authentication only. [ No FBA ]  

 How do I set up a farm based on these information. Currently my thought process is going like this  :

 2 WFE servers with NLB configured

 2 APP Servers , thats acting as a INDEX Servers as well.

 1 Sql Server with clustering and mirroring configured  with 510GB set for database data files [ MDF files] 

and 510 GB  set for db transaction log files.

Currently the SQL Server is already configured at customer's environment. In this, they already have their own intranet asp.net web application mapped against the DEFAULT SQL instance.
